All you need to know about car hire in Accra

Accra, the bustling capital of Ghana, is a city that offers a unique blend of modernity and tradition. Whether you're visiting for business or leisure, hiring a car can significantly enhance your experience. Here’s a comprehensive guide to car hire in Accra.

Why Hire a Car in Accra?

Accra is a sprawling city with numerous attractions spread across different areas. Public transportation can be crowded and sometimes unreliable. Hiring a car provides the flexibility to explore the city at your own pace and convenience.

Types of Cars Available

Car rental companies in Accra offer a wide range of vehicles to suit different needs:

  • Economy Cars: Ideal for solo travelers or couples looking for budget-friendly options.
  • SUVs: Perfect for families or groups, offering more space and comfort.
  • Luxury Cars: For those who prefer to travel in style and comfort.

Requirements for Hiring a Car

To hire a car in Accra, you typically need:

  • A valid driver’s license (an international driver’s license is recommended for non-residents).
  • A credit card for the security deposit.
  • Proof of identity, such as a passport.

Driving Tips in Accra

Driving in Accra can be challenging due to traffic congestion and varying road conditions. Here are some tips:

  • Stay Alert: Be mindful of pedestrians and motorbikes.
  • Plan Your Route: Use GPS or a reliable map to navigate the city.
  • Follow Local Laws: Adhere to speed limits and traffic regulations.

In conclusion, hiring a car in Accra can greatly enhance your visit, providing the freedom to explore this vibrant city at your own pace. Ensure you choose a reputable car rental company and familiarize yourself with local driving conditions for a smooth and enjoyable experience.

One way car rental options in Accra

One way car rental options in Accra provide flexibility for travelers who wish to pick up a vehicle in the city and return it in another location. This service is particularly useful for those planning road trips or business travels across Ghana. Several car rental companies in Accra offer this option, including international brands and local providers.

For example, renting a compact car in Accra and returning it in Kumasi might cost around €50-€70 extra, while returning it in Takoradi could incur an additional fee of approximately €60-€80. These rates are comparable to average European one-way rental fees, ensuring that travelers can plan their budgets accordingly.

When considering one way rentals, it is essential to check the terms and conditions of each rental company, as fees and availability can vary. Booking in advance and confirming the drop-off location can help avoid any unexpected charges or inconveniences.

4. Decline the Prepaid Fuel Option

While prepaid fuel offers convenience, it usually costs more. Self-refueling tends to be more economical.


Understanding Prepaid Fuel

Prepaid fuel involves paying for a full tank at the rental agency's rate, which is often higher than local gas prices. Additionally, you won't receive a refund for unused gas.


Smart Refueling

Use apps to find nearby gas stations and compare prices to save on fuel.


Evaluate Your Driving

Minimal driving makes prepaid fuel less cost-effective, as you might return the car with a mostly full tank.


Time vs. Savings

Avoiding prepaid fuel can save money but requires some planning. Consider whether the savings are worth your time.

In summary, prepaid fuel is convenient but often pricier. A bit of planning can lead to better deals.

10. Be Aware of Mileage Limits

Be aware of mileage limits when renting a car in Accra to avoid extra charges.


Mileage Policies

Options often include unlimited mileage, daily limits, or a total trip limit. Understand what you're getting to avoid hidden fees.


Cost of Overages

Exceeding limits can cost $0.25 to $0.75 per extra km, quickly adding up.


Negotiate Limits

Discuss mileage policies at pickup; sometimes you can negotiate a better deal upfront rather than pay overage fees later.


Staying informed about mileage helps you manage costs and enjoy a stress-free rental experience.
